Coalwood
Town in West Virginia
Coalwood is an unincorporated coal town in McDowell County, West Virginia, United States. The coal mine in Coalwood reached its peak in the 1950s and ceased production on October 1, 1986. As of the 1990 census—the last time the town was counted... Wikipedia
Population: 900 (1990)
Founded: 1905
Area code: 304
ZIP code: 24824
